MiTimeZones is new Leopard app for displaying, arranging time zones

Posted by Dennis Sellers Apple ico Aug 20, 2008 at 2:26pm

imageMiTimeZones is a new Mac OS X 10.5 (“Leopard”) app that allows the times for large numbers of locations and time zones to be displayed in a single window and arranged geographically.

The all-in-one window approach avoids having to open many windows to see each each different location or time zone. You can add your preferred locations from pop up menus, and it’s all there in one go. A fully featured demo is available. An unrestricted number of locations can be added by purchasing a license for US$15.
